By Mike Fleming Jr Co-Editor-in-Chief, Film EXCLUSIVE: Big move over at Amazon Studios. Ted Hope has decided to exit as Co-Head of Motion Picture Production to go back to his origins as a producer.
Next week, he will enter a multi-year, first-look deal with Amazon Studios. This is all very amicable, and I’m told that Amazon chief and Hope’s boss Jennifer Salke has just divulged the news internally.
Hope came to Amazon in 2015 as head of the Development, Production and Acquisitions team, and he was elevated to co-Head of Movies in July, 2018.
